Output 1066be6ded15b6b67206d93ec53ef1f6b00d4260707fceb855ccc62ca98280d9:8

value
266382288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00f47393d75d82d0014ba963b2262d983cfc67e9 OP_EQUAL
address
M7zD5DWFZHaXmjgAwpDYtbyiAJ1D7TRZhk
transaction
1066be6ded15b6b67206d93ec53ef1f6b00d4260707fceb855ccc62ca98280d9
spent
true